Cable ONE Hero of the Week

Alex Morong, Sparklight

Morong, a Lead IP Specialist who works in Sparklight’s Phoenix, AZ, corporate office, responded to requests for masks from local hospitals that are running low on protective gear and solicited donations from the community. Since March 16, Morong and his family members have made an average of 100 masks a week, which they have donated to local hospitals for use by frontline doctors and nurses. In addition to donating masks to Quail Run Hospital, Hospice of the Valley, Honor Health Deer Valley, and Banner Thunderbird, the Morong family has created an instructional video that they shared on YouTube to teach others how to make masks with filters. They plan to continue lending their sewing expertise to help Valley hospitals and medical facilities as long as they are able to secure supplies.
